博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
MongoDB入门
阅读量:7121 次
发布时间:2019-06-28

本文共 694 字,大约阅读时间需要 2 分钟。

NoSQL 非关系型数据库

MongoDB 是一个基于分布式文件存储的数据库。由 C++ 语言编写。旨在为 WEB 应用提供可扩展的高性能数据存储解决方案。

MongoDB 是一个介于关系数据库和非关系数据库之间的产品,是非关系数据库当中功能最丰富,最像关系数据库的。

MongoDB 将数据存储为一个文档,数据结构由键值(key=>value)对组成。MongoDB 文档类似于 JSON 对象。字段值可以包含其他文档,数组及文档数组。

MongoDB入门

配置步骤

1:在安装路径下,data下创建db文件夹来存储数据。
2:然后执行后面两个步骤
MongoDB入门

3:在bin文件下打开命令行窗口,就可以连接MongoDB数据库了。

在bin文件夹下打开命令行窗口,输入命令可以把数据库集合导出为CSV文件:
mongoexport -d mydb -c test --csv -f name,sex,grade -o test.csv
-d:数据库
-c:表数据
-f:表示要导出的字段

Python往MongoDB写数据:

import pymongoclient = pymongo.MongoClient('localhost',27017) #连接到数据库mydb = client['mydb']  #创建数据库test = mydb['test']       #创建表test.insert_one({'name':'陶丽蓝','sex':'女孩子','grade':520}) #写入数据集合

数据库数据如图所示:

MongoDB入门

转载于:https://blog.51cto.com/12884584/2353938

你可能感兴趣的文章
mysql中的事物处理
查看>>
Android 车联网天气
查看>>
POJ 2430 状压DP
查看>>
C++Primer第5版学习笔记(三)
查看>>
Centos7系统介绍
查看>>
GIT简单实用
查看>>
Sonar - 部署常见问题及解决方法
查看>>
IOS 学习笔记(3) 视图UITabbarController
查看>>
java基础知识(一)
查看>>
(转)Linux传输大文件(分割传输)
查看>>
1003. 我要通过!(20)
查看>>
phpstudy for linux版环境安装
查看>>
MinGW GCC 7.1.0 2017年6月份出炉啦
查看>>
二叉树的实现(Java语言描述)
查看>>
Json Datable Convert
查看>>
微信小程序制作-随笔4
查看>>
adt 22.6出现的问题
查看>>
Struts2(补充)
查看>>
Linux文件系统的目录结构详解
查看>>
MySQL server PID file could not be found!
查看>>